Decan Amazing News

An Introduction To A Corporation Business

Definition of a Corporation Many people who want to incorporate their business often reckon the true meaning of a business corporation. More specifically, a business structure known as a corporation operates as a distinct legal entity.

Why Geolocation Is Favourable For Businesses?

With the introduction of advanced network facilities and features including GPS, Geolocation has become an ingenious resource that can use GPS, cell phone towers, Wi-Fi access points, or a combination of these to locate a device.

Steps To Claim A Product Liability Case 

People buy products to make their lives convenient and accessible. However, things can take a turn when the products you purchase become the reason for your miseries instead of providing comfort and making things easier for you. However,
error: Content is protected !!